Pay Me What I'm Worth
OUT 9/1/26

“It’s sick to watch people that I admired and respected become casualties of greed and influence. When I was jotting down the lyrics for this piece, my aim was primarily focused on how corrupt the classical music industry can be. It’s filled with a plethora of narcissists, and egomaniacs who thrive off feeling powerful and all encompassing. Unfortunately, the artist are at the mercy of these individuals. That’s why I left. Tired of watching the hard work of artists being cast aside, disrespected, and being taken advantage.”

But it goes much deeper than just my experience with being a classical musician. Look what’s happening here at home in the U.S. It’s terrifying to see what people are willing to sacrifice when their true identity is tested. Many have lost friends, family, loved ones. Most days can feel incredibly bleak, and hopeless, but I’m reminded that their is still so much good in our lives. We just have to fight like hell to repair what has been lost.”
